Warm-up and Extending Techniques



To prevent injuries during martial arts training, it's crucial to effectively warm up your body and carry out reliable stretching techniques.

Before diving into extreme exercise, take a few minutes to obtain your blood moving and muscle mass heated up. Beginning with some light cardio workouts like running in position or leaping jacks. This will boost your heart price and prepare your body for the upcoming training session.

Next off, focus on dynamic extending to boost versatility and series of motion. Perform visit here like leg swings, arm circles, and upper body spins. Dynamic extending aids to activate your muscular tissues and stops them from getting stressed during training. Bear in mind to hold each stretch for only a few secs and stay clear of bouncing, as this can cause muscular tissue splits or stress.

Correct Technique and Kind



After warming up and stretching, it's essential to focus on correct technique and form in order to protect against injuries during martial arts training.

Paying attention to your method and form can make a considerable difference in reducing the danger of injury. Here are five bottom lines to keep in mind:

- Maintain a solid and stable position, dispersing your weight uniformly.
- Maintain your core involved and your body aligned to make sure correct equilibrium and stability.
- Perform techniques with precision and control, preventing unneeded strain on your muscles and joints.
- Focus on appropriate breathing strategies to improve endurance and avoid muscular tissue tension.
- Listen to your body and prevent pushing past your limitations, slowly enhancing strength and problem gradually.

Recuperation and Rest Methods



Taking appropriate time for healing and remainder is essential in keeping a healthy and balanced and injury-free fighting styles training regular. After extreme training sessions, your body requires time to fix and recoup. It's during this period that your muscles restore and enhance, permitting you to improve your efficiency gradually.

Ensure to incorporate rest days into your training schedule to give your body the time it needs to recover. Additionally, focus on getting adequate rest each night as it plays a vital duty in healing. Sleep is when your body repair work harmed tissues and releases development hormones.

Proper nutrition is additionally crucial for recovery. Ensure to fuel your body with a well balanced diet that consists of adequate protein to support muscle fixing and carbohydrates to replenish power shops.
